5. Wind Circumstances
Wind circumstances play a vital position in figuring out Chicago to Warsaw flight instances. The first affect stems from the jet stream, a high-altitude air present flowing eastward throughout the North Atlantic. Flights touring eastward, from Chicago to Warsaw, profit from tailwinds when the jet stream is powerful and aligned with the flight path. These tailwinds propel the plane ahead, decreasing journey time. Conversely, westward flights, getting back from Warsaw to Chicago, usually encounter headwinds from the jet stream. These headwinds resist the plane’s progress, rising flight period and gas consumption.
The energy and place of the jet stream differ all year long, impacting flight instances otherwise throughout seasons. Throughout winter, the jet stream usually intensifies and shifts southward, leading to stronger tailwinds for eastbound flights and stronger headwinds for westbound flights. This seasonal variation can result in noticeable variations in flight durations between Chicago and Warsaw relying on the path and time of yr. For instance, an eastbound flight throughout winter would possibly expertise a considerably shorter journey time in comparison with a westbound flight throughout the identical interval, and even in comparison with an eastbound flight throughout summer season when the jet stream is weaker. Understanding these variations permits for extra correct flight time estimations and facilitates knowledgeable journey planning.

North Atlantic Tracks (NATs)
The North Atlantic Tracks (NATs) are a system of organized routes throughout the North Atlantic, designed to handle transatlantic air visitors movement and guarantee security. Flights between Chicago and Warsaw generally make the most of these tracks. The particular NAT assigned to a flight will depend on components akin to wind circumstances and visitors quantity. Completely different NATs can differ in size, influencing flight period. Understanding the position of NATs gives insights into potential variations in Chicago to Warsaw flight instances.

Steadily Requested Questions
This part addresses widespread inquiries relating to Chicago to Warsaw flight instances, offering concise and informative responses to facilitate knowledgeable journey planning.
Query 1: What’s the typical flight period for a direct flight between Chicago and Warsaw?
Direct flights usually vary between 9 and 10 hours. Nevertheless, this will differ primarily based on particular routes, wind circumstances, and plane sort.
Query 2: How do connecting flights influence general journey time?
Connecting flights introduce layovers, extending the whole journey time. Layover durations can differ considerably, probably including a number of hours to the general journey. The full period will depend on the layover location, connection time, and the person flight segments.
Query 3: Which airways provide direct flights from Chicago to Warsaw?
LOT Polish Airways is the first service providing direct flights. Availability and frequency could differ relying on the season. Consulting airline web sites or journey companies gives probably the most up-to-date data.
Query 4: How do differences due to the season have an effect on Chicago to Warsaw flight instances?
Prevailing wind patterns, notably the jet stream, affect flight durations. Eastbound flights (Chicago to Warsaw) usually expertise shorter journey instances throughout winter resulting from stronger tailwinds. Westbound flights usually encounter headwinds, rising period.
